Recognizing Environmental Triggers
Recognizing Ecological Triggers is crucial for managing dry eyes efficiently. Numerous consider your setting can worsen completely dry eye symptoms, making it essential to determine and address these triggers.
Typical environmental offenders consist of dry air, wind, smoke, and air conditioning. Dry air, particularly widespread in warmed or air-conditioned rooms, can remove moisture from your eyes, bring about irritation and pain. Wind can accelerate tear dissipation, aggravating dry skin. Smoke, whether from cigarettes or fire places, can irritate your eyes and intensify dry eye signs. Additionally, air conditioning can reduce moisture levels, drying out the air and your eyes while doing so.
To fight these ecological triggers, think about making use of a humidifier to add moisture to the air, specifically in indoor areas. Implementing Eye-Healthy Behaviors
To preserve ideal eye wellness and prevent completely dry eye symptoms, integrating eye-healthy practices into your daily routine is important. Start by guaranteeing you stay hydrated throughout the day. Appropriate hydration assists maintain the moisture levels in your eyes, minimizing the danger of dry skin. Additionally, keep in mind to blink routinely, especially when utilizing digital devices, to maintain your eyes lubed.
One more vital practice is to follow the 20-20-20 policy: every 20 minutes, take a look at something 20 feet away for at least 20 secs. This helps reduce eye strain and protects against dryness triggered by long term display time.

Producing a Relaxing Environment
Developing a calming setting for your eyes is crucial in decreasing dry skin and pain. Start by making sure proper humidity degrees in your house or workspace. Dry air can worsen dry eye signs, so utilizing a humidifier can assist keep an optimum dampness degree. Furthermore, take into consideration minimizing direct exposure to irritants like cigarette smoke and extreme chemicals, as these can worsen completely dry eyes.
When it comes to illumination, opt for soft, all-natural lights to decrease eye stress. Rough fluorescent lighting can be irritating, so attempt to include warm-toned light bulbs or adjust the illumination of your screens to be much easier on your eyes.
To further create a soothing ambience, practice the 20-20-20 guideline: every 20 mins, look at something 20 feet away for at least 20 seconds. This can help stop eye fatigue and dryness connected with extended screen time.
